On February 4, 2015 the Senate held a vote to fund the Department of Homeland Security (DHS) but the vote failed. This was the second vote on DHS funding, which will run out on February 27, 2015. Gridlock continues with Senate Democrats demanding a “clean” bill without immigration-related measures and Republicans maintaining that they will not pass anything without the riders. The question remains what will happen to USCIS functions after February 27th if a funding bill is not passed, whether it can continue its functions using proceeds from filing fees.
